Genus: Australothyris MODESTO, SCOTT & REISZ, 2009
Etymology: Latin, australis, "the south, the south wind" and Greek, thyris,
"opening"; in reference to the presence of temporal fenestrae in this South
Africna parareptile.
Species: smithi MODESTO, SCOTT & REISZ, 2009
Etymology: In honor of Roger M. H. Smith in recognition of his extensive contributions
to Karoo paleontology.
Holotype: SAM-PK-K8302
Locality: Farm Beukesplass, Northern Cape Province, South Africa.
Horizon: Upper levels of the Abrahamskraal Formation, Beaufort Group, Karoo Supergroup.
Biostratigraphy: Tapinocephalus zone
Age: Early Tatarian age, Guadelupian Stage, Middle Zeichstein Epoch, Middle Permian.
Material: Skull with occluded mandible and associated postcranial elements.
